1. Know Your Scrap: Identifying Materials and Their Value

Before clicking that ‘buy’ button, understand the different types of scrap metal and their respective values. Common types include:

  • Ferrous Metals: These contain iron and are magnetic. Examples include steel and cast iron. They are generally less expensive than non-ferrous metals.
  • Non-Ferrous Metals: These don’t contain iron and are not magnetic. Examples include aluminum, copper, brass, and stainless steel. They command higher prices due to their properties and applications.
  • E-Waste: Electronic waste contains valuable metals like gold, silver, and palladium, but requires specialized recycling processes.

Familiarize yourself with current market prices for each type of scrap. Websites like https://scraptrade.com.au/ provide valuable insights into price trends, helping you make informed purchasing decisions. Understanding grading and alloy types within each category is also crucial. For example, knowing the difference between various grades of stainless steel will ensure you get the right material for your project.

4. The Importance of Detailed Product Descriptions and Images

When buying scrap online, you can’t physically inspect the material before purchasing. That’s why detailed product descriptions and high-quality images are crucial. Look for listings that include:

  • Type of Metal: Clearly stated (e.g., aluminum, copper, steel).
  • Grade or Alloy: Specific details about the grade or alloy of the metal.
  • Dimensions and Weight: Accurate measurements of the scrap material.
  • Condition: A clear description of the condition, including any defects or imperfections.
  • Multiple Images: High-resolution images from different angles.

If the listing lacks detailed information, don’t hesitate to contact the seller and ask for clarification. A reputable seller will be happy to provide additional details and answer your questions.

5. Understanding Shipping and Handling Costs

Shipping and handling costs can significantly impact the overall cost of your scrap purchase. Before committing to a purchase, carefully review the shipping options and associated costs. Consider these factors:

  • Distance: Shipping costs will vary depending on the distance between the seller and your location.
  • Weight and Size: Heavier and larger items will generally cost more to ship.
  • Shipping Method: Different shipping methods (e.g., standard, expedited) will have different costs.
  • Insurance: Consider purchasing shipping insurance to protect against loss or damage during transit.

Factor in these costs when comparing prices from different sellers to ensure you’re getting the best overall deal.

6. Prioritizing Secure Payment Methods

Protecting your financial information is paramount when buying anything online, including scrap metal. Always use secure payment methods, such as:

  • Credit Cards: Offer fraud protection and dispute resolution mechanisms.
  • PayPal: A secure online payment platform that protects your financial information.
  • Escrow Services: Hold payment until you receive and approve the scrap material.

Avoid using unsecured payment methods like wire transfers or direct bank deposits, as these offer little to no protection against fraud.
